Labeling per TIA-606-B

Every port labeled with a unique identifier that cross-references to the outlet, cable ID, and patch cord destination. Standard scheme: floor-IDF-rack-panel-port (e.g., 02-B-01-P3-24). Matching label at the outlet end. Documented in a live spreadsheet or DCIM.

Termination

Copper: T568B (or T568A per spec) with twist preserved to within a half-inch of the punchdown. Cable pairs untwisted only the minimum needed. Fiber: fusion-spliced pigtails in high-quality panels; field-polish (Unicam or equivalent) only for short multimode where fusion isn't practical.

Can existing cable be reused during a Patch Panel Installation refresh in Pomona?+

Sometimes. On Pomona refresh projects we Fluke-test the existing plant first: if runs pass CAT6 or CAT6A channel spec and pathways are clean, they stay. Anything failing certification, abandoned per NEC 800.25, or unlabeled gets removed and replaced. You get a channel-by-channel keep/replace decision — not a blanket rip-and-replace bill.

How long does a typical Patch Panel Installation project take in Pomona?+

Timelines depend on drop count, pathway complexity, and after-hours restrictions. A small Pomona tenant improvement of 20–40 drops usually completes in 2–5 working days. Larger Los Angeles County projects with backbone fiber, MDF/IDF buildouts, and multiple floors typically run 2–6 weeks. We publish a per-phase schedule with the quote so your GC and IT team can coordinate cutover.

Angled patch panels — worth it?+

Yes for dense racks — angled panels route patch cords sideways to vertical cable management, reducing horizontal manager congestion. Ideal for high-port-count IDFs and network racks.

How much does patch panel installation cost?+

$8-$20 per port for standard CAT6 termination in an accessible IDF, $12-$25 for CAT6A, and higher for fiber depending on connector type. Typically bundled with the cable pull cost per drop.
